Eligibility Criteria
Inclusion
- being 18 years or older,
- being able to speak and understand Turkish,
- being oriented to person, place and time,
- receiving haemodialysis treatment for at least three months,
- experiencing dry mouth, thirst and nausea,
- not having any chewing difficulties,
- not having any dental prosthesis for the gum group,
- using mouth spray for the last two weeks at the request of the physician for the mouth spray group.
Exclusion
- exclusion criteria included having a mental,
- hearing and speech impediment,
- being diagnosed with a psychiatric disease,
- using antiemetic drugs, being diagnosed with Sjögren's syndrome,
- receiving radiotherapy or chemotherapy,
- having a salivary gland infection,
- previous salivary gland surgery,
- sucking on ice cubes, chewing mint/lemon peels, and using mouthwash.
